New Apartment

October 11th, 2012 at 05:01 pm

So we moved into our new apartment last Sunday. It's been a slew of arguments on and off. But I think we finally came to the conclusion last night that we both just need time to settle in. We are only people.

But, it's been great. I don't think we'll be spending very much money. We've been packing lunches and eating in every night. It's been less than a week and I'm already tired of sandwiches. I'm sure we can find something else to pack for next week.

And I've been doing some meal planning in order to keep us in a budget. Basically, I look at what's on sale (for meats) in our local grocery store and get recipes online for those meats. The first grocery shopping trip was expensive. Thankfully, it won't be as expensive the rest of the time.

But we are still going to be spending more than we've earned for this month because of the cost of moving. Next month will be better financially. As far as the living goes, we're still getting settled, but everything is going to be okay. My dad is coming over on Saturday so I'm really excited and I want to have our place clean by then. Yay!

Staying on budget should be easy!

June 8th, 2011 at 09:34 pm

I feel like every week I look at the budget and think, "this is definitely doable". And every week I fail miserably on staying on budget. We just can't seem to contain ourselves.

We had some of my tip money lying around so we used that to buy some cheap lunch. Then, before dinner time is rolling around, I'm dying to go out and spend money. I think I'm a bored spender.

When I work, I feel no need to spend money because I'm at work. I'm doing something. On my days off, if they're like today, where I'm at home all day, I feel the need to go out and buy something. Food, games, books, anything.

Hubby and I took a drive over to GameStop. We didn't buy anything, but we left feeling very unsatisfied. Instead of buying anything, we came home and decided to cook dinner and watch a movie at home. It's hard for me to not go out. Most of my friends aren't in debt though. And so they can afford to be less frugal than us.

And now we have a car loan to pay off. I can't wait to get rid of that. Still working on that debt payoff, but we're making good strides every month.

We should payoff the car sooner than expected as long as we stay on our budget.

I just wish it was easier. Some days are harder than others. But tomorrow my weekly budget resets. I can hold out until tomorrow... Smile Staying strong.
